A vicious serial killer sweeps across the White River Indian Reservation and Police Chief Taylor Rains finds himself needing to enlist outside help in order to flush out the unknown assailant. He contacts NABSU, the Native American Behavioral Science Unit, an independent investigative group that specializes in crimes involving Native Americans. Unfortunately for the Chief, the NABSU is co-directed by the last person Taylor wants to deal with, his former fiancee, Andie Prescott. Over a decade has passed since Andie and Taylor were lovers and finding themselves working together quickly proves that time does not always heal old wounds. As the body count rises, the cop and the agent discover that blood, hatred and dark magic is what prompts the killer to slaughter the innocent. This forces them to double their efforts before more lives are lost and, in the meantime, puts them in a position to deal with the realities that drove them apart so many years before. Closing in on the killer, the Police Chief and the Special Agent fight not only the unknown but the chemistry between them revealing the harsh reality that sometimes the one person we are meant to be with is the very person we can't have.
